
Economic thinking and a must-listen mini MBA for data scientists with Airbnb VP and Wharton Professor, Amit Gandhi - The Data Scientist Show#021
About this episode
Amit Gandhi is a technical fellow and VP at Airbnb. He is a professor in economics at the Wharton School in the University of Pennsylvania. He gave as a master class on economic thinking and a mini-MBA tailored for data scientists. We also talk about his career journey, decision-making, machine learning, economics, and his advice to data scientists, make sure you stick to the end.
